Gentlemen,
Been trying to make 'vLSO' run since yesterday but am not able to.
Have read through the complete thread, and have 'tried' to learn from about everything that is posted here, but no joy.
FWIW, the last version that worked for me was ver 2. I didn't check out ver 3 at all. I made sure that I delete the old folder before installing (copying) the new folder.
vLSO is installed in C:/vLSO path. All sub-folders are positioned correctly. The exe.dll is modified to ensure that vLSO starts/shut down automatically with FSX. The program starts, and I see all the 'greens' for FSX/Sim Connect, but it doesn't grade any landings.
I have tested it out only with VRS SH till now, and not with any other plane.
Any help is appreciated.
Happy landings.
Mickey
Paddles:
Mickey,
1) Do you fly with manual ball enabled? If yes, vLSO won't monitor your approach until you press a manual ball key being in the groove.
2) If not, make sure you roll into the groove prior to 3/4.
3) Try another aircraft (the Sludge or Goshawk). However, no Superbug driver has complained yet
